Administrative support and payment of certain expenses for covered foreign defense personnel
10 U.S.C. § 334

Text
(a)In General.—The Secretary of Defense may—
(1)provide administrative services and support to the United Nations Command for the performance of duties by covered foreign defense personnel during the period in which the covered foreign defense personnel are assigned to the United Nations Command or the Neutral Nations Supervisory Commission in accordance with the Korean War Armistice Agreement of 1953; and
(2)pay the expenses specified in subsection (b) for covered foreign defense personnel who are—
(A)from a developing country; and
(B)assigned to the headquarters of the United Nations Command.
(b)Types of Expenses.—The types of expenses that may be paid under the authority of subsection (a)(2) are the following:

Source Credit
History
(Added Pub. L. 117–81, div. A, title XII, §1201(a), Dec. 27, 2021, 135 Stat. 1957.)
